University of California, San Diego sponsors 775 registered US clinical trials on ClinicalTrials.gov, 143 of them currently recruiting, and 499 completed. 104 of these trials are in Phase 3-4 (later-stage) and 170 in Phase 1-2 (earlier-stage). The most-studied condition in this pipeline is Anorexia Nervosa, with 10 trials.

Trial completion reliability score

C 65/100

499 of 553 decided trials (Completed vs. Terminated on ClinicalTrials.gov) reached their planned completion (90.2%), vs. national p10 68.4% / p90 100% among 1,234 sponsors with at least 10 decided trials. Still-open trials (Recruiting, Active-not-recruiting, Not-yet-recruiting) are excluded since they have not reached an outcome yet.

How open-pipeline share is computed

Recruiting share is recruiting_count divided by trial_count for this sponsor in the public registry export. Status can change between pulls; treat the figure as a research-attention snapshot, not product availability.
